How What is the Temperature Right Now Actually Works

So, what is the temperature right now actually measuring? The temperature currently prevalent refers to the current air temperature within a specific zone, be it indoors or in the immediate outdoor environment. This information can be provided by various devices, including digital thermometers, weather apps, and some smart home systems. The accuracy of which has truly elevated with advancements in technology, giving users much more precise temperature readings than ever before.
